<p>Casement windows are a timeless option for homeowners who value ventilation, unblocked views, and a smooth, contemporary appearance. Unlike moving or double‑hung systems, these windows are hinged on one side and swing outward like a door, offering a tight seal when closed and permitting fresh air to flood a room from any direction. However, the performance of a casement window depends heavily on proper setup. A professional <strong>casement window fitting service</strong> guarantees that the window runs smoothly, is energy‑efficient, and preserves its guarantee for many years to come.</p>
<ul><li>* *</li></ul>

<p>What Is a Casement Window?</p>

<hr>

<p>A casement window includes a frame, a sash (the moving part), hinges, and a crank mechanism. When the crank is turned, the sash swings external on a vertical hinge, opening the whole glass area to the outside. This style provides several advantages: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Excellent ventilation</strong>-– the entire glass panel opens, allowing optimum air flow.</li>
<li><strong>Unobstructed views</strong>-– no centre rail suggests clear sightlines.</li>
<li><strong>Tight seal</strong>-– when closed, the sash presses uniformly versus the weatherstripping, minimizing drafts.</li></ul>

<p>Due to the fact that of these advantages, many homeowners pick casement windows for living rooms, kitchen areas, and bedrooms. Yet, to take pleasure in these advantages, the window should be fitted correctly.</p>

<p>The Fitting Process: Step by Step</p>

<hr>

<p>An expert fitting typically follows a methodical workflow:</p>
<ol><li><strong>Site Survey</strong>-– The installer measures the opening, checks for level and plumb, and examines any structural problems.</li>
<li><strong>Preparation</strong>-– The old window (if any) is removed, and the opening is cleaned and fixed.</li>
<li><strong>Frame Installation</strong>-– The new frame is secured to the wall using galvanised screws or brackets, with insulation used around the boundary.</li>
<li><strong>Sash Fitting</strong>-– The sash is hung on the hinges, and the crank system is connected.</li>
<li><strong>Modification</strong>-– The installer fine‑tunes the hinges and locks to ensure even compression against the weatherstripping.</li>
<li><strong>Sealant Application</strong>-– Exterior and interior seals are used to prevent water ingress and drafts.</li>
<li><strong>Final Inspection</strong>-– The property owner is invited to check the window, and any minor tweaks are made on the area.</li>
<li><strong>Documents</strong>-– The installer supplies a completion certificate and guarantee information.</li></ol>

<p>This structured technique reduces the risk of post‑installation issues such as leaks or difficult operation.</p>

<p>Expense Factors: What Influences the Price?</p>

<hr>

<p>The total cost of a casement window fitting service can vary extensively. Below is a common breakdown for a basic 120 cm × 120 cm (approx. 4 ft × 4 ft) window:</p>

<p>Cost Component</p>

<p>Approximate Cost (UK ₤)</p>

<p><strong>Window system</strong> (uPVC, wood, or aluminium)</p>

<p>₤ 250— ₤ 800</p>

<p><strong>Labour</strong> (2— 3 hours, depending on intricacy)</p>

<p>₤ 150— ₤ 300</p>

<p><strong>Hardware</strong> (hinges, cranks, locks)</p>

<p>₤ 30— ₤ 70</p>

<p><strong>Insulation &amp; &amp; sealants</strong></p>

<p>₤ 20— ₤ 50</p>

<p><strong>Disposal of old window</strong></p>

<p>₤ 30— ₤ 60</p>

<p><strong>Miscellaneous</strong> (travel, devices)</p>

<p>₤ 20— ₤ 40</p>

<p><strong>Total</strong></p>

<p><strong>₤ 500— ₤ 1,320</strong></p>

<p>Extra aspects that can increase the rate include: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Material choice</strong>-– Timber and aluminium command greater unit costs than uPVC.</li>
<li><strong>Glazing type</strong>-– Triple‑glazed or low‑E glass includes to the unit rate.</li>
<li><strong>Structural modifications</strong>-– If the opening requires to be enlarged or enhanced, extra labour and materials apply.</li>
<li><strong>Place</strong>-– Urban locations may bring greater travel charges.</li></ul>

<p>Obtaining a minimum of 3 composed quotes permits house owners to compare costs and understand what each estimate consists of.</p>

<p>Common Mistakes to Avoid</p>

<hr>

<p>Even with an expert service, house owners can unintentionally compromise efficiency. Keep these risks in mind:</p>
<ul><li><strong>Skipping the site survey</strong>-– Measurements drawn from plans alone might ignore wall irregularities, causing bad fit.</li>
<li><strong>Choosing the least expensive system</strong>-– Low‑priced windows often utilize inferior hardware, leading to early wear.</li>
<li><strong>Ignoring ventilation</strong>-– Failing to represent damp‑proof courses can trigger condensation problems.</li>
<li><strong>Do it yourself sealing</strong>-– Improper application of silicone or expanding foam can create water traps.</li>
<li><strong>Neglecting warranty requirements</strong>-– Some producers require that a qualified installer complete the fitting to keep the guarantee intact.</li></ul>

<p>By staying knowledgeable about these errors, you can secure your investment and make sure the window performs as meant.</p>
<ul><li>* *</li></ul>

<p>Maintenance Tips for Long‑Lasting Performance</p>

<hr>

<p>After the fitting is total, follow these easy upkeep practices:</p>
<ol><li><strong>Clean the sash and frame</strong>-– Use a mild cleaning agent and soft cloth; avoid abrasive cleaners.</li>
<li><strong>Lubricate hinges and crank</strong>-– Apply a silicone‑based lube each year to keep moving parts smooth.</li>
<li><strong>Inspect weatherstripping</strong>-– Replace used seals quickly to keep the airtight seal.</li>
<li><strong>Examine lock operation</strong>-– Test the locking system every couple of months to guarantee security.</li>
<li><strong>Trim surrounding greenery</strong>-– Keep vines and branches from encroaching on the window to avoid damage.</li></ol>

<p>Regular upkeep extends the life of the window and protects the advantages of professional fitting.</p>
